Set against a dreary small town, reclusive locksmith Ethan Daunes struggles to keep ties with his younger brother Shane. Ethan's life takes an unsettling turn after finding a strange small creature and forming a mysterious connection. After a string of unexplained killings, the creature's true nature is soon revealed, and Ethan finds himself at the center of panic and paranoia.
The little Devil's Rejects and Michael Myers go head to head at The Myers House NC in this official TOTAL SKULL Halloween promo video for Sheri Moon Zombie's clothing line TOTAL SKULL.